Paint and decorate your own pumpkin and add pressed flowers and foliage. Enjoy tea, coffee, and cake too at this wholesome event run by community arts charity, Impact Arts.

Come up with your own design or get tips from one of our talented professional artists and enjoy a relaxing craft activity.

100% of the proceeds raised through ticket sales will go to Impact Arts, an award-winning community arts charity transforming lives through creativity.

Since 1994, Impact Arts has been tackling inequalities and addressing poverty by supporting children and people of all ages who are facing disadvantages or barriers to progress in life. Help us continue to deliver life-changing creative programmes across Scotland. Find out more: impactarts.co.uk
